Pink Hand print Lilies

You will need:
Pink Paper
6 inch Green Pipe Cleaner
6 inch Yellow Pipe Cleaner
Round Pencil
Tape or Glue
Scissors
Directions
- Lightly trace the outline of your hand onto a piece of paper. Then carefully cut out the hand print. Erase and pencil marks on the paper after you cut it.
- Curl the bottom of the hand shape into a cone, leaving a very small hole at the tip of the cone, just large enough to fit a pipe cleaner through. Use tape to hold it together.
- Use a round pencil to curl each one of the fingers of the hand print outwards.
- Bend the yellow pipe cleaner in half. Make a small “J” shaped hook on the end of the green pipe cleaner and loop it over the bend in the yellow pipe cleaner. Pinch the “J” shape in the green pipe cleaner so it tightly holds the yellow pipe cleaner.
- Bend one side of the yellow pipe cleaner in half again, leaving the other side straight. Then take the longer end of the yellow pipe cleaner and wrap it tightly around the shorter bent sides of the yellow pipe cleaner. Keep wrapping tightly until you reach the end of the yellow pipe cleaner.
- Take the pipe cleaner stem and poke it through the middle of the hand print flower, pulling it all the way through so the green stem is below the flower and the yellow part is in the middle of the flower.
- Repeat steps 1-6 to make a small bouquet, then tie it together with a ribbon.
Volcano Egg Dye
You will need:
Hard-boiled Eggs
White Vinegar
Baking Soda
Food Coloring (Assorted Colors)
Disposable Cups
Paint Brush
Directions
- Place ½ Tablespoon of baking soda into each cup. Add 5-6 drops of food coloring to each cup and mix with a spoon.
- Put eggs on a plate and use a paint brush to decorate the eggs how you would like.
- Then place each decorated egg into their own clean cup. Place cups on a large sheet pan.
- Pour 1/3 cup of vinegar into each cup with the eggs and watch it bubble up! There might be some spillage so make sure the cups are on a sheet pan with sides. Add more vinegar if you want to watch it bubble up again.
- Let sit for 5-10 minutes, take out and set on paper towels to dry. The eggs should be vibrant and colorful!
